Los Angeles: Pop star Justin Bieber has reportedly decided to move out of his apartment in Beverly Hills due to a string of complaints from neighbours against his wild parties.
Justin is hoping to move by the end of September and is currently deciding between a house here or a luxury complex in The Century, reports femalefirst.co.uk. (Also read: Orlando Bloom Punches Justin Bieber, Twitter Has a Field Day)
He took up residence in the luxury home earlier this year and the local police have been called to the property on a number of occasions due to the noise and disturbance complaints from neighbours. (Also read: Justin Bieber Jealous of Selena Gomez's Friendship With Cara Delevingne)
Earlier in July, the building was visited by police officers six times in one weekend because of Justin's terrace party.
